Help anybody I had this issue, I fixed it by going in to the Tower folder and moving the file titled "settings.dat" to the desktop (do not delete it until you check the Sim starts). then run the Sim as Admin, it will create a new file with default settings. Once you have confirmed the Sim still runs, you can delete the moved settings file. Gareth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
